Message type: E = Error
Message class: ICL_BRF_PLUS - BRFplus - Message Class
Message number: 053
Message text: Message number &1 in message class &2 does not exist in language &3

- Message number &1 in message class &2 does not exist in language &3 ?The SAP error message ICL_BRF_PLUS053 indicates that a specific message number does not exist in the specified message class for the given language. This error typically arises in the context of the Business Rule Framework (BRF+) when the system is trying to retrieve a message that has not been defined for the specified language.
Cause:
- Missing Message Definition: The message number specified in the error does not have a corresponding entry in the message class for the specified language.
- Incorrect Language Setting: The language setting in the user profile or the system configuration may not match the available messages.
- Transport Issues: If the message definitions were recently transported from another system, there may have been an issue during the transport process that caused the messages not to be included.
Solution:
Check Message Class: Verify that the message class specified in the error contains the message number in the required language. You can do this by:
- Using transaction code SE91 to check the message class and see if the message number exists for the specified language.
- If it does not exist, you may need to create the message or add the missing entry.
Add Missing Messages: If the message is indeed missing, you can add it using transaction SE91:
- Enter the message class and the message number.
- Provide the text for the message in the required language.
- Save your changes.
Check Language Settings: Ensure that the user’s language settings are correct. You can check this in the user profile settings (transaction SU01) or by checking the system language settings.
Transport Messages: If the messages were supposed to be transported from another system, ensure that the transport request was completed successfully and that all necessary objects were included.
